Constant water level valve, vacuum breaker, check valve, backflow prevention device VD-7N type pressure type vacuum breaker (for water)
Major features
- A float structure is used for the intake mechanism. When water is flowing, it is closed securely, and when negative pressure is generated, air is introduced promptly to prevent backflow due to reverse siphon action.
- Uses a spring system that closes the valve before backflow.
- By guiding the intake port connection pipe to the drainage ditch, the surroundings will not be polluted even in the unlikely event of a valve leak.
- Equipped with a test cock as standard, you can check the functions of the check valve and intake valve while the piping is connected.

specification
Product code | VD7N-F |
---|---|
Valve type | Vacuum breaker |
Nominal diameter | 20/25 (3/4/1) |
Applicable fluid | Tap water / water |
Fluid temperature | 0-45 ℃ (cannot be frozen) |
Applicable pressure | 0.05-1.0MPa |
Minimum differential pressure before and after the valve | 0.05MPa |
Minimum differential pressure for valve opening | 0.05MPa |
End connection | Water supply connection port: JIS Rc screw Intake port: JIS Rc 1/2 |
Mounting posture | Upright mounting on horizontal piping |
Material body | CAC406 |
Material Intake valve | Synthetic resin / chlorine water resistant EPDM |
Material disc | Chlorine water resistant EPDM |
Material Diaphragm disc | Chlorine water resistant EPDM |
Material diaphragm | Chlorine water resistant EPDM |

Frequently Asked Questions and Explanations
What is the purpose of the water vacuum breaker?
The vacuum breaker sucks air when the upstream side becomes negative pressure and prevents the backflow from the downstream side due to the reverse siphon action.
Does the vacuum breaker have an initial exhaust function like an intake / exhaust valve?
There is no exhaust function.
Can it be installed in buried piping?
The vacuum breaker draws in air, so avoid installing it in the ground where it may be submerged.
